suggestions for SacRT new low-floor rail cars

Summary by Sacramento Transit Advocates and Riders (STAR)
As you have read here, and no doubt experienced if you’ve ridden the light rail Gold Line, there are problems with the new low-floor Siemens S700 rail cars (light rail vehicles, LRVs). We have two suggestions for the bicycle capacity issue. Dan has been on trips with eleven bicycles in one rail car, and many trips with fewer but in excess of the SacRT ‘policy’ of four per car.
